Mitochondrial Calcium Uniporter Drives Chemoresistance in Pancreatic Cancer via Glutathione‐Mediated Stemness Maintenance

open access: yesAdvanced Science, EarlyView.
PDAC has a poor prognosis due to chemoresistance. We revealed that MCU upregulation is associated with chemoresistance and stemness in PDAC. MCU‐mediated Ca2+ influx induced ER stress, activating the PERK‐ATF4/NRF2 axis to enhance PSAT1/SLC711 expression and glutathione synthesis, reducing ROS and maintaining stemness.

Anti‐PD‐1 Nanobody‐Armored MSLN CAR‐T Therapy for Malignant Mesothelioma: Preclinical and Clinical Studies

open access: yesAdvanced Science, EarlyView.
A novel therapy using engineered immune cells (NAC‐T cells) showed promise for refractory malignant mesothelioma. Based on the encouraging preclinical data, the first‐in‐human trial is initiated, demonstrating tolerable safety and promising anti‐tumor activity (ORR 63.6%, DCR 100%, including one CR).
